A man and a woman have been charged as detectives continue to search the garden of a property in Birmingham for human remains after the death of a child in 2020.

Detectives launched an investigation after receiving information relating to the death of a child at a house in Clarence Road, Handsworth, West Midlands Police said.

A 40-year-old man charged with neglect has been remanded after appearing at court, while a woman, 41, will appear at court in due course facing the same charge.

The pair, whom the force have not named, were arrested on December 9 on suspicion of causing or allowing the death of a child and wilful neglect.

The present occupiers of the property in Clarence Road are aware of the search but are not connected to the investigation, the force added.

Detective inspector Joe Davenport, from the public protection unit, said: “We have acted swiftly on information and our enquiries are ongoing to establish exactly what has happened.

“I understand that this will come as a shock to the local community but I would ask you not to speculate on the circumstances.

“We would encourage anyone who has any information to get in touch.”
